Drake, Kanye West, Lil Wayne and Eminem in 'Forever' Video

September 24 2009 14:55 PST

We already told you that Drake, Kanye West, Lil Wayne and Eminem had teamed up to make a track for NBA player LeBron James’ upcoming documentary "More Than a Game," out in theaters October 2.

And while the soundtrack is set to drop next Tuesday, the video for "Forever" is already out!

In the song, Drake compares himself to Malcolm X, Kanye to Obama and Eminem to Hannibal Lecter. So check out the video and let us know what you think! Does it live up to the hype? Drop us a line!
